upgrade versions of automake and check (#1670)

* upgrade versions of automake and check

* upgrade versions of automake and check

* upgrade versions of automake and check

* upgrade versions of automake and check

* upgrade versions of automake and check

* upgrade versions of automake and check

* upgrade versions of automake and check

* upgrade automake version

* address PR comment

Co-authored-by: nico <nicolasg@microsoft.com>
This commit is contained in:
nicolas guibourge 2021-11-24 08:50:58 -08:00 коммит произвёл GitHub
Родитель e8e45e7440
Коммит d469abadc3
Не найден ключ, соответствующий данной подписи
Идентификатор ключа GPG: 4AEE18F83AFDEB23
12 изменённых файлов: 36 добавлений и 31 удалений

Просмотреть файл

@ -1,5 +1,5 @@
{ {
"Signatures": { "Signatures": {
"automake-1.16.1.tar.xz": "5d05bb38a23fd3312b10aea93840feec685bdf4a41146e78882848165d3ae921" "automake-1.16.5.tar.gz": "07bd24ad08a64bc17250ce09ec56e921d6343903943e99ccf63bbf0705e34605"
} }
} }

Просмотреть файл

@ -1,14 +1,13 @@
Summary: Programs for generating Makefiles Summary: Programs for generating Makefiles
Name: automake Name: automake
Version: 1.16.1 Version: 1.16.5
Release: 3%{?dist} Release: 1%{?dist}
License: GPLv2+ License: GPLv2+
URL: http://www.gnu.org/software/automake/ URL: https://www.gnu.org/software/automake/
Group: System Environment/Base Group: System Environment/Base
Vendor: Microsoft Corporation Vendor: Microsoft Corporation
Distribution: Mariner Distribution: Mariner
Source0: http://ftp.gnu.org/gnu/automake/%{name}-%{version}.tar.xz Source0: https://ftp.gnu.org/gnu/automake/%{name}-%{version}.tar.gz
%define sha1 automake=1012bc79956013d53da0890f8493388a6cb20831
BuildRequires: autoconf BuildRequires: autoconf
BuildArch: noarch BuildArch: noarch
@ -43,6 +42,10 @@ make %{?_smp_mflags} check
%{_defaultdocdir}/%{name}-%{version}/* %{_defaultdocdir}/%{name}-%{version}/*
%{_mandir}/*/* %{_mandir}/*/*
%changelog %changelog
* Tue Nov 23 2021 Nicolas Guibourge <nicolasg@microsoft.com> - 1.16.5-1
- Upgrade to version 1.16.5
- License verified
* Sat May 09 2020 Nick Samson <nisamson@microsoft.com> - 1.16.1-3 * Sat May 09 2020 Nick Samson <nisamson@microsoft.com> - 1.16.1-3
- Added %%license line automatically - Added %%license line automatically

Просмотреть файл

@ -1,5 +1,5 @@
{ {
"Signatures": { "Signatures": {
"check-0.12.0.tar.gz": "7816b4c38f6e23ff873786f18d966e552837677bfae144041e0587e7c39e04e8" "check-0.15.2.tar.gz": "998d355294bb94072f40584272cf4424571c396c631620ce463f6ea97aa67d2e"
} }
} }

Просмотреть файл

@ -1,11 +1,10 @@
Summary: Check-0.12.0 Summary: Check is a unit testing framework for C
Name: check Name: check
Version: 0.12.0 Version: 0.15.2
Release: 5%{?dist} Release: 1%{?dist}
License: LGPLv2+ License: LGPLv2+
URL: https://libcheck.github.io/check/ URL: https://libcheck.github.io/check/
#Source0: https://github.com/libcheck/check/archive/%{version}.tar.gz Source0: https://github.com/libcheck/check/archive/refs/tags/%{version}.tar.gz#/%{name}-%{version}.tar.gz
Source0: %{name}-%{version}.tar.gz
Provides: %{name}-devel = %{version}-%{release} Provides: %{name}-devel = %{version}-%{release}
Group: Development/Tools Group: Development/Tools
Vendor: Microsoft Corporation Vendor: Microsoft Corporation
@ -46,6 +45,9 @@ make %{?_smp_mflags} check
/usr/share/aclocal/* /usr/share/aclocal/*
%changelog %changelog
* Tue Nov 23 2021 Nicolas Guibourge <nicolasg@microsoft.com> 0.15.2-1
- Upgrade to version 0.15.2
* Mon Sep 28 2020 Ruying Chen <v-ruyche@microsoft.com> 0.12.0-5 * Mon Sep 28 2020 Ruying Chen <v-ruyche@microsoft.com> 0.12.0-5
- Provide check-devel - Provide check-devel

Просмотреть файл

@ -255,8 +255,8 @@
"type": "other", "type": "other",
"other": { "other": {
"name": "automake", "name": "automake",
"version": "1.16.1", "version": "1.16.5",
"downloadUrl": "http://ftp.gnu.org/gnu/automake/automake-1.16.1.tar.xz" "downloadUrl": "http://ftp.gnu.org/gnu/automake/automake-1.16.5.tar.gz"
} }
} }
}, },
@ -666,8 +666,8 @@
"type": "other", "type": "other",
"other": { "other": {
"name": "check", "name": "check",
"version": "0.12.0", "version": "0.15.2",
"downloadUrl": "https://github.com/libcheck/check/archive/0.12.0.tar.gz" "downloadUrl": "https://github.com/libcheck/check/archive/refs/tags/0.15.2.tar.gz"
} }
} }
}, },

Просмотреть файл

@ -163,7 +163,7 @@ perl-threads-shared-1.61-463.cm2.aarch64.rpm
perl-vars-1.05-463.cm2.noarch.rpm perl-vars-1.05-463.cm2.noarch.rpm
texinfo-6.8-1.cm2.aarch64.rpm texinfo-6.8-1.cm2.aarch64.rpm
autoconf-2.69-11.cm2.noarch.rpm autoconf-2.69-11.cm2.noarch.rpm
automake-1.16.1-3.cm2.noarch.rpm automake-1.16.5-1.cm2.noarch.rpm
openssl-1.1.1k-5.cm2.aarch64.rpm openssl-1.1.1k-5.cm2.aarch64.rpm
openssl-devel-1.1.1k-5.cm2.aarch64.rpm openssl-devel-1.1.1k-5.cm2.aarch64.rpm
openssl-libs-1.1.1k-5.cm2.aarch64.rpm openssl-libs-1.1.1k-5.cm2.aarch64.rpm

Просмотреть файл

@ -163,7 +163,7 @@ perl-threads-shared-1.61-463.cm2.x86_64.rpm
perl-vars-1.05-463.cm2.noarch.rpm perl-vars-1.05-463.cm2.noarch.rpm
texinfo-6.8-1.cm2.x86_64.rpm texinfo-6.8-1.cm2.x86_64.rpm
autoconf-2.69-11.cm2.noarch.rpm autoconf-2.69-11.cm2.noarch.rpm
automake-1.16.1-3.cm2.noarch.rpm automake-1.16.5-1.cm2.noarch.rpm
openssl-1.1.1k-5.cm2.x86_64.rpm openssl-1.1.1k-5.cm2.x86_64.rpm
openssl-devel-1.1.1k-5.cm2.x86_64.rpm openssl-devel-1.1.1k-5.cm2.x86_64.rpm
openssl-libs-1.1.1k-5.cm2.x86_64.rpm openssl-libs-1.1.1k-5.cm2.x86_64.rpm

Просмотреть файл

@ -3,7 +3,7 @@ alsa-lib-debuginfo-1.2.2-2.cm2.aarch64.rpm
alsa-lib-devel-1.2.2-2.cm2.aarch64.rpm alsa-lib-devel-1.2.2-2.cm2.aarch64.rpm
asciidoc-9.1.0-1.cm2.noarch.rpm asciidoc-9.1.0-1.cm2.noarch.rpm
autoconf-2.69-11.cm2.noarch.rpm autoconf-2.69-11.cm2.noarch.rpm
automake-1.16.1-3.cm2.noarch.rpm automake-1.16.5-1.cm2.noarch.rpm
bash-4.4.18-7.cm2.aarch64.rpm bash-4.4.18-7.cm2.aarch64.rpm
bash-debuginfo-4.4.18-7.cm2.aarch64.rpm bash-debuginfo-4.4.18-7.cm2.aarch64.rpm
bash-devel-4.4.18-7.cm2.aarch64.rpm bash-devel-4.4.18-7.cm2.aarch64.rpm
@ -22,8 +22,8 @@ ca-certificates-base-20200720-20.cm2.noarch.rpm
ca-certificates-legacy-20200720-20.cm2.noarch.rpm ca-certificates-legacy-20200720-20.cm2.noarch.rpm
ca-certificates-shared-20200720-20.cm2.noarch.rpm ca-certificates-shared-20200720-20.cm2.noarch.rpm
ca-certificates-tools-20200720-20.cm2.noarch.rpm ca-certificates-tools-20200720-20.cm2.noarch.rpm
check-0.12.0-5.cm2.aarch64.rpm check-0.15.2-1.cm2.aarch64.rpm
check-debuginfo-0.12.0-5.cm2.aarch64.rpm check-debuginfo-0.15.2-1.cm2.aarch64.rpm
cmake-3.17.3-5.cm2.aarch64.rpm cmake-3.17.3-5.cm2.aarch64.rpm
cmake-debuginfo-3.17.3-5.cm2.aarch64.rpm cmake-debuginfo-3.17.3-5.cm2.aarch64.rpm
coreutils-8.32-1.cm2.aarch64.rpm coreutils-8.32-1.cm2.aarch64.rpm

Просмотреть файл

@ -3,7 +3,7 @@ alsa-lib-debuginfo-1.2.2-2.cm2.x86_64.rpm
alsa-lib-devel-1.2.2-2.cm2.x86_64.rpm alsa-lib-devel-1.2.2-2.cm2.x86_64.rpm
asciidoc-9.1.0-1.cm2.noarch.rpm asciidoc-9.1.0-1.cm2.noarch.rpm
autoconf-2.69-11.cm2.noarch.rpm autoconf-2.69-11.cm2.noarch.rpm
automake-1.16.1-3.cm2.noarch.rpm automake-1.16.5-1.cm2.noarch.rpm
bash-4.4.18-7.cm2.x86_64.rpm bash-4.4.18-7.cm2.x86_64.rpm
bash-debuginfo-4.4.18-7.cm2.x86_64.rpm bash-debuginfo-4.4.18-7.cm2.x86_64.rpm
bash-devel-4.4.18-7.cm2.x86_64.rpm bash-devel-4.4.18-7.cm2.x86_64.rpm
@ -22,8 +22,8 @@ ca-certificates-base-20200720-20.cm2.noarch.rpm
ca-certificates-legacy-20200720-20.cm2.noarch.rpm ca-certificates-legacy-20200720-20.cm2.noarch.rpm
ca-certificates-shared-20200720-20.cm2.noarch.rpm ca-certificates-shared-20200720-20.cm2.noarch.rpm
ca-certificates-tools-20200720-20.cm2.noarch.rpm ca-certificates-tools-20200720-20.cm2.noarch.rpm
check-0.12.0-5.cm2.x86_64.rpm check-0.15.2-1.cm2.x86_64.rpm
check-debuginfo-0.12.0-5.cm2.x86_64.rpm check-debuginfo-0.15.2-1.cm2.x86_64.rpm
cmake-3.17.3-5.cm2.x86_64.rpm cmake-3.17.3-5.cm2.x86_64.rpm
cmake-debuginfo-3.17.3-5.cm2.x86_64.rpm cmake-debuginfo-3.17.3-5.cm2.x86_64.rpm
coreutils-8.32-1.cm2.x86_64.rpm coreutils-8.32-1.cm2.x86_64.rpm

Просмотреть файл

@ -1,5 +1,5 @@
http://ftp.gnu.org/gnu/autoconf/autoconf-2.69.tar.xz http://ftp.gnu.org/gnu/autoconf/autoconf-2.69.tar.xz
http://ftp.gnu.org/gnu/automake/automake-1.16.1.tar.xz http://ftp.gnu.org/gnu/automake/automake-1.16.5.tar.gz
https://ftp.gnu.org/gnu/binutils/binutils-2.37.tar.xz https://ftp.gnu.org/gnu/binutils/binutils-2.37.tar.xz
https://prdownloads.sourceforge.net/e2fsprogs/e2fsprogs-1.45.6.tar.gz https://prdownloads.sourceforge.net/e2fsprogs/e2fsprogs-1.45.6.tar.gz
https://sourceware.org/ftp/elfutils/0.185/elfutils-0.185.tar.bz2 https://sourceware.org/ftp/elfutils/0.185/elfutils-0.185.tar.bz2

Просмотреть файл

@ -7,7 +7,7 @@ b68c15821baecae48db6a36be83c627a4def8d23979b511761d9057cd78ea336 aarch64-jdk8u1
9541ad4bdc995af2c9d7e65bb3839be06dcc3f84f440329bf8cd4067d184db61 aarch64-jdk8u181-b13-nashorn.tar.bz2 9541ad4bdc995af2c9d7e65bb3839be06dcc3f84f440329bf8cd4067d184db61 aarch64-jdk8u181-b13-nashorn.tar.bz2
f4df9cc0041aae52c8c496e2fb1b9cd7e8f1213937e14104b620290936518b22 aarch64-jdk8u181-b13.tar.bz2 f4df9cc0041aae52c8c496e2fb1b9cd7e8f1213937e14104b620290936518b22 aarch64-jdk8u181-b13.tar.bz2
64ebcec9f8ac5b2487125a86a7760d2591ac9e1d3dbd59489633f9de62a57684 autoconf-2.69.tar.xz 64ebcec9f8ac5b2487125a86a7760d2591ac9e1d3dbd59489633f9de62a57684 autoconf-2.69.tar.xz
5d05bb38a23fd3312b10aea93840feec685bdf4a41146e78882848165d3ae921 automake-1.16.1.tar.xz 07bd24ad08a64bc17250ce09ec56e921d6343903943e99ccf63bbf0705e34605 automake-1.16.5.tar.gz
604d9eec5e4ed5fd2180ee44dd756ddca92e0b6aa4217bbab2b6227380317f23 bash-4.4.18.tar.gz 604d9eec5e4ed5fd2180ee44dd756ddca92e0b6aa4217bbab2b6227380317f23 bash-4.4.18.tar.gz
462116ab44e41d8121bfde947321950370b285a5316612b8fce8334d50751b1e bigreqsproto-1.1.2.tar.bz2 462116ab44e41d8121bfde947321950370b285a5316612b8fce8334d50751b1e bigreqsproto-1.1.2.tar.bz2
820d9724f020a3e69cb337893a0b63c2db161dadcb0e06fc11dc29eb1e84a32c binutils-2.37.tar.xz 820d9724f020a3e69cb337893a0b63c2db161dadcb0e06fc11dc29eb1e84a32c binutils-2.37.tar.xz

Просмотреть файл

@ -632,14 +632,14 @@ popd
rm -rf autoconf-2.69 rm -rf autoconf-2.69
touch /logs/status_autoconf_complete touch /logs/status_autoconf_complete
echo Automake-1.16.1 echo Automake-1.16.5
tar xf automake-1.16.1.tar.xz tar xf automake-1.16.5.tar.gz
pushd automake-1.16.1 pushd automake-1.16.5
./configure --prefix=/usr --docdir=/usr/share/doc/automake-1.16.1 ./configure --prefix=/usr --docdir=/usr/share/doc/automake-1.16.5
make -j$(nproc) make -j$(nproc)
make install make install
popd popd
rm -rf automake-1.16.1 rm -rf automake-1.16.5
touch /logs/status_automake_complete touch /logs/status_automake_complete
echo Xz-5.2.5 echo Xz-5.2.5